What is the function of down in a bird?

Down feathers have loose-webbed barbs, all rising from the tip of a very short shaft. Their function is insulation, and they may be found in both pterylae and apteria in adult birds. They also constitute the first feather coat of most young birds.

What are the functions of down and contour feathers?

Contour feathers (including the flight and tail feathers) define the body outline and serve as aerodynamic devices; filoplumes (hair feathers) and plumules (down feathers) are used principally as insulation, to conserve body heat.

Do down feathers help a bird fly?

Besides helping birds fly, some kinds of feathers, including down feathers and semiplume feathers, help keep birds warm. Birds are able to trap pockets of air close to their bodies using these feathers, which allows them to stay warm.

What is the difference between down feathers and contour feathers?

Contour feathers cover the body of the bird, providing protection from the environment. They also provide the bird’s coloring. Down feathers are small, soft, and fluffy, and provide insulation. Semiplumes are halfway between down and contour, and are found between contour feathers.

How down feathers are collected?

The process usually involves scalding the birds’ bodies in hot water for one to three minutes so the feathers are easier to pull out. The body feathers can then be plucked (often by hand), after which the down is removed by hand or machine.

How down feathers keep warm?

The loose structure of down feathers traps air. As a result, energy cannot be transmitted easily through down feathers. This means birds are insulated from cold air outside, plus their body heat doesn’t escape easily either. Human beings discovered that down feathers are good for insulation long ago.

How do down feathers keep birds warm?

Downy feathers trap tiny pockets of air next to the bird, allowing the bird to warm those pockets of air and hold that warm air around itself, preventing cold air from touching its skin. The more air trapped, the warmer the bird.

How do feathers protect?

Protect From Wind, Moisture, and Sun The strong and ridged contour feathers shield birds from wind. The tough material they are made from, beta-keratin, is water and wear resistant. Darker-colored feathers might also provide protection from the sun. Feathers also work to keep water out, keeping birds dry in the rain.

What do down feathers lack?

Down feathers lack the interlocking barbules of pennaceous feathers, making them very soft and fluffy.

Are down feathers cruel?

Farmers usually harvest goose down after the birds are slaughtered for meat, and most geese are killed about 15 weeks after hatching. But farmers may also pluck the feathers when geese are still alive, a painful process akin to someone ripping out human hair, animal welfare and advocacy groups say.

Why is down so good?

Compared to artificial fibers, down is one of the best insulators of clothing, being lighter and trapping more heat than other materials. Sportswear makers use down in their best jackets because down keeps wearers warm and dry and allows for enough airflow to prevent overheating.

How does feather maintain body temperature?

Downy feathers as well as semiplume feathers are able to trap pockets of air close to the bird’s body to help keep it warm. How much body heat they keep can be adjusted by arranging their feathers to trap more or less air.
